Home
Watchlist
News
Signals
Picks
DJI
+0.08%
SPX
-0.22%
IXIC
-0.51%
FTSE
-0.20%
N225
-0.22%
AXJO
-0.21%
Log In
Get Started
Home
Watchlist
News
Signals
Picks
Stocks
Real Estate
dlr
Add to Watchlist
Digital Realty Trust
DLR
-1.21 (-0.69%)
175.39
USD
At close at Jun 20, 20:35 UTC
Summary
News
Signals
Benchmarks
Financials
Income Statement
Revenue
5.55B
Gross Profit
3.24B
Operating Income
471.86M
Pretax Income
456.37M
Net Income
602.49M
EBITDA
2.88B
EBIT
1.11B
Earnings Per Share
1.7600000000000002
Balance Sheet
Cash & Cash Equivalents
2.38B
Total Debt
18.10B
Net Cash
-
Net Cash Per Share
-
Equity (Book Value)
22.40B
Book Value Per Share
69.79
Working Capital
-
Join our newsletter to keep up to date with us!
Sign Up
Cashu is the #1 way to stay ahead of the markets, know why your favourite stocks are moving and access valuation signals that smash the market.
Company
About Us
Careers
Blog
News
Help & Support
Help Center
Contact Us
Pro Support
Legal
Privacy Policy
Terms of Use
Instagram
YouTube
© 2024 Cashu PTY LTD.